    Being a bit of a dummy here ,surely the valve was put on for a reason and taking it off might effect it in some way,or is it just a gimmicky thingy?
    DA
    Yes it was put on for a reason. It's and emission control device which reduces the levels of Oxides of Nitrogen pumped out of the exhaust. However this is not checked for in the UK and the EGR actually increases particulate emissions which are measured (the smoke test).

    The 2L engine was not originally designed to use and EGR unlike modern engines, and it doesn't do anything good for the engine at all.

    Removing it will reduces CO2 emissions, particulates and release some mid range torque that the engine loses.

    However if it has failed in the shut position like a lot do, then removing it will make no difference as it is not actually working anyway.
